The two main options we offer for commercial properties are Air Source Heat Pumps (ASHPs) and smart underfloor heating.

Commercial Heat Pumps are an energy-efficient alternative to traditional oil, gas, LPG (‘liquid gas’), and electric heating systems. Air Source Heat Pumps extract heat from the outside air. For every 1kWh of electricity commercial heat pumps can produce up to 3kWh of heat, making them three times more efficient than a standard gas boiler.

Commercial heat pumps can provide reliable heating and hot water all year round, and – properly maintained – will last for 20-25 years. There are a variety of options available, including ductless, ducted and multi-zoned systems, but the right system depends on your property and requirements. Smart underfloor heating can be fitted in homes and commercial properties. The systems we use are flexible and easy to install – retrofit/fit-out or new build – without changing how spaces look or function.

There are no radiators or big units to fit and the slim, lightweight panels will fit underneath almost any any type of flooring: tiles, wood, carpet or vinyl. The underfloor heating system is safe and low-voltage, operating at just 48V DC. It works with renewable energy sources and smart controls, but can also controlled by a standard thermostat, heating up 25% faster than traditional systems. The UK government has committed nearly £5 billion in funding to help businesses in reaching net-zero emissions by 2050. This covers government grants, tax relief, and specialised green loans, with some examples as follows:

SMEs can apply for Green Business Grants to install technologies that reduce carbon emissions, such as LED lighting and solar PV panels – available until March 2026. The Workplace Charging Scheme (WCS) can provide up to £15,000 off the cost of installing Electric Vehicle chargers. And local authorities often provide bespoke funding for energy efficiency improvements.

Power Purchase Agreements (PPAs) offer a “zero-capital” option where a third-party developer installs and maintains renewable equipment (like solar) on your site at no upfront cost, and you buy the electricity at a fixed, discounted rate. 

In addition, many major banks offer loans for sustainable investments (e.g., Lloyds Clean Growth Financing, Barclays Green Loans, NatWest Green Loans) with features like lower interest rates, no arrangement fees, or cashback rewards.
